搭建Django2.0+Python3+MySQL5时同步数据库时报错: django.core.exceptions.ImproperlyConfigured: mysqlclient 1.3.3 or newer is required; you have 0.7.11.None 解决办法 ...
简介 django 使用关系对象映射 Object Relational Mapping,简称ORM ,遵循Code Frist 的原则,可以根据代码中定义的类来自动生成数据库表, 使开发者专注与代码开发,而不再关注数据库表设计。 django默认支持sqlite mysql oracle postgresql数据库 像其他db 和sqlserver之类的数据库需要第三方的支持。 具体可以参考h ...
2017-10-07 11:27 0 2551 推荐指数:
搭建Django2.0+Python3+MySQL5时同步数据库时报错: django.core.exceptions.ImproperlyConfigured: mysqlclient 1.3.3 or newer is required; you have 0.7.11.None 解决办法 ...
from django.shortcuts import render, HttpResponse, HttpResponseRedirect from django.contrib import admin from django.db import models # bfields ...
表结构 基本结构 数据字段 连表结构 一对多:models.ForeignKey(其他表) 多对多:models.ManyToManyField(其他表) 一对一:models.OneToOneField(其他表) 表操作 基本操作 进阶操作(了不起 ...
在django框架下生成数据表,是用Model类来继承生成的,如果对里面的字段要修改,但是因为表中还有些遗留数据,有时会无法生成新的表结构,这时候想到的一个简单暴力的方法就是直接sql操作数据库,删除数据表,但是这么做会引起django迁移版本混乱的问题,不建议这么操作;如果已经sql删除 ...
Django框架 01-Django框架简介与环境搭建 一、MVC框架简介 1、什么是软件框架? 2、 Django追寻MVC思想, MVC产生的理念:分工。让专门的人去做专门的事。 MVC的核心思想:解耦 3、MVC框架 M:Model模型,和数据库进行交互 V ...
...
重新迁移前,先删除以下文件 删除数据表中整个数据库。。。--不知为何,有时正常,有时却又不行,待确定中 python manage.py makemigrations 然后再执行:>python manage.py migrate ...
对于MySql的全局ID(主键),我们一般采用自增整数列、程序生成GUID、单独的表作为ID生成器,这几种方案各有优劣,最终效率都不能说十分理想(尤其海量数据下),其实通过Redis的INCR可以很方便生成自增数,因为是操作缓存,生成的效率也不错。 插入数据库的主键也是连续增长的,配合索引 ...